openwrt-packages/lang
Rosen Penev cbfd07701b jamvm: Add host build
Needed for classpath. GCJ is also needed but that can be dealt with
separately.

Fix compilation with musl by defining _GNU_SOURCE. What's funny here is
that if __USE_GNU gets replaced, the host build fails. The man page says
_GNU_SOURCE for pthread_getattr_np but glibc violates that statement.

Removed classpath dependency. classpaths must select jamvm, not the other
way around.

Removed target whitelist. Switched to blacklist.

Fixed License information.

Various other cleanups.

Signed-off-by: Rosen Penev <rosenp@gmail.com>
(cherry-picked from 2972cc98eb and synced
from master)
2020-01-24 22:01:47 -08:00
..
chardet seafile: import version 5.1.1 and its dependencies 2016-08-24 20:35:33 +00:00
django seafile: import version 5.1.1 and its dependencies 2016-08-24 20:35:33 +00:00
django-appconf django-appconf: upgrade to version 1.0.2 2016-08-30 11:48:16 +02:00
django-compressor django-compressor: upgrade to version 2.1 2016-08-30 11:55:39 +02:00
django-constance django-constance: upgrade to version 1.2 2016-08-30 12:03:16 +02:00
django-jsonfield django-jsonfield: upgrade to version 1.0.1 2016-08-30 12:08:17 +02:00
django-picklefield seafile: import version 5.1.1 and its dependencies 2016-08-24 20:35:33 +00:00
django-postoffice django-postoffice: upgrade to version 2.0.8 2016-08-30 12:19:05 +02:00
django-restframework seafile: import version 5.1.1 and its dependencies 2016-08-24 20:35:33 +00:00
django-statici18n django-statici18n: upgrade to version 1.2.1 2016-08-30 12:22:30 +02:00
dkjson dkjson: bump release 2015-05-13 02:30:20 +02:00
erlang erlang: fix compilation error by disabling mips16 2016-09-01 16:49:25 +08:00
et_xmlfile seafile: import version 5.1.1 and its dependencies 2016-08-24 20:35:33 +00:00
flup seafile: import version 5.1.1 and its dependencies 2016-08-24 20:35:33 +00:00
gunicorn gunicorn: upgrade to version 19.6.0 2016-08-30 12:27:44 +02:00
jamvm jamvm: Add host build 2020-01-24 22:01:47 -08:00
jdcal seafile: import version 5.1.1 and its dependencies 2016-08-24 20:35:33 +00:00
json4lua json4lua: don't use github conflicting tag archives (#1051) 2015-05-01 08:08:40 +02:00
lpeg Added a few lua modules (lpeg, md5, cjson, copas, coxpcall, lzlib, rings, rs232, wsapi, xavante, lzmq, mobdebug), zeromq 2015-04-27 20:34:27 +08:00
lua-bencode lua-bencode: download .tar.gz instead of using hg 2017-04-18 23:58:14 +03:00
lua-cjson lua-cjson: add host build support 2016-05-14 12:05:11 +02:00
lua-copas Added a few lua modules (lpeg, md5, cjson, copas, coxpcall, lzlib, rings, rs232, wsapi, xavante, lzmq, mobdebug), zeromq 2015-04-27 20:34:27 +08:00
lua-coxpcall Added a few lua modules (lpeg, md5, cjson, copas, coxpcall, lzlib, rings, rs232, wsapi, xavante, lzmq, mobdebug), zeromq 2015-04-27 20:34:27 +08:00
lua-lsqlite3 lua-lsqlite3: new package 2016-07-10 19:20:01 +03:00
lua-lzlib lua-lzlib: upgrade to 0.4.3 2015-05-04 22:15:22 +08:00
lua-md5 Added a few lua modules (lpeg, md5, cjson, copas, coxpcall, lzlib, rings, rs232, wsapi, xavante, lzmq, mobdebug), zeromq 2015-04-27 20:34:27 +08:00
lua-mobdebug Added a few lua modules (lpeg, md5, cjson, copas, coxpcall, lzlib, rings, rs232, wsapi, xavante, lzmq, mobdebug), zeromq 2015-04-27 20:34:27 +08:00
lua-mosquitto lua-mosquitto: update to v0.2 2016-03-16 13:11:10 +00:00
lua-openssl lua-openssl: Fix makefile 2016-10-30 11:34:26 +02:00
lua-penlight Treewide fix of typo: PKG_LICENSE_FILE --> PKG_LICENSE_FILES 2016-09-03 00:00:54 +02:00
lua-rings lua-rings: use new URL for documentation 2016-10-05 10:58:17 +00:00
lua-rs232 Added a few lua modules (lpeg, md5, cjson, copas, coxpcall, lzlib, rings, rs232, wsapi, xavante, lzmq, mobdebug), zeromq 2015-04-27 20:34:27 +08:00
lua-sha2 packages: cleanup Makefile variables 2016-07-09 14:50:58 -04:00
lua-wsapi lua-wsapi: Use new URL for documentation 2016-10-05 10:58:31 +00:00
lua-xavante lua-xavante: use new URL for documentation 2016-10-05 10:58:31 +00:00
luabitop luabitop: correct dependency 2016-04-29 21:40:17 +02:00
luaexpat luaexpat: Use new URL for documentation 2016-10-05 11:00:32 +00:00
luafilesystem Copy luafilesystem package from old repository 2014-07-19 14:08:11 +02:00
luai2c moved upstream project to github 2016-08-23 15:02:10 +03:00
luajit treewide: replace $(STAGING_DIR)/host and $(HOST_BUILD_PREFIX) with $(STAGING_DIR_HOSTPKG) 2017-01-10 18:25:54 +01:00
lualanes treewide: replace $(STAGING_DIR)/host and $(HOST_BUILD_PREFIX) with $(STAGING_DIR_HOSTPKG) 2017-01-10 18:25:54 +01:00
luaposix luaposix: suppress docs compilation errors 2015-12-21 04:33:44 -05:00
luarocks treewide: replace $(STAGING_DIR)/host and $(HOST_BUILD_PREFIX) with $(STAGING_DIR_HOSTPKG) 2017-01-10 18:25:54 +01:00
luasec luasec: remove obsolete patches 2016-09-16 14:04:52 -04:00
luasoap Add PKG_LICENSE part. 2014-08-27 15:12:16 +08:00
luasocket luasocket: Replace -fpic with $(FPIC) 2020-01-11 18:56:23 -08:00
luasql lang: luasql: update URL to current 2016-09-30 13:44:23 +00:00
lzmq libzmq upgrade to 4.1.1 2015-06-17 22:56:26 +08:00
micropython update micropython and micropython-lib to v1.8.6 2016-11-21 20:07:32 +01:00
micropython-lib update micropython and micropython-lib to v1.8.6 2016-11-21 20:07:32 +01:00
node treewide: replace $(STAGING_DIR)/host and $(HOST_BUILD_PREFIX) with $(STAGING_DIR_HOSTPKG) 2017-01-10 18:25:54 +01:00
node-arduino-firmata node: use default host install prefix 2016-10-04 05:02:09 +02:00
node-cylon node: use default host install prefix 2016-10-04 05:02:09 +02:00
node-hid node: use default host install prefix 2016-10-04 05:02:09 +02:00
node-serialport node: use default host install prefix 2016-10-04 05:02:09 +02:00
openpyxl openpyxl: update to version 2.4.0 2016-09-19 05:58:45 +02:00
perl Merge pull request #3740 from pprindeville/fix-perlmod-stripping 2017-01-11 23:39:14 +02:00
perl-cgi perl-cgi: bump package release because of PKG_LEAVE_COMMENTS 2017-01-11 15:40:52 -07:00
perl-compress-bzip2 perl-compress-bzip2: Update to 2.24 2015-12-21 17:53:25 +01:00
perl-dbi perl-dbi: Depend on perl/host for host build 2015-08-10 11:47:37 +02:00
perl-device-serialport perl-*: Update dependencies 2015-06-30 10:58:19 +02:00
perl-device-usb perl-device-usb: Remove leftover testing stuff 2015-09-14 16:17:16 +02:00
perl-encode-locale perl-*: Update dependencies 2015-06-30 10:58:19 +02:00
perl-file-listing perl-*: Update dependencies 2015-06-30 10:58:19 +02:00
perl-file-sharedir-install perl-file-sharedir-install: New package 2015-09-14 15:33:18 +02:00
perl-html-form perl-*: Update dependencies 2015-06-30 10:58:19 +02:00
perl-html-parser perl-html-parser: Update to 3.72 2016-01-23 14:17:13 +01:00
perl-html-tagset perl-*: Update dependencies 2015-06-30 10:58:19 +02:00
perl-html-tree perl-*: Update dependencies 2015-06-30 10:58:19 +02:00
perl-http-cookies perl-*: Update dependencies 2015-06-30 10:58:19 +02:00
perl-http-daemon perl-*: Update dependencies 2015-06-30 10:58:19 +02:00
perl-http-date perl-*: Update dependencies 2015-06-30 10:58:19 +02:00
perl-http-message perl-http-message: Update to 6.11 2015-09-19 00:40:45 +02:00
perl-http-negotiate perl-*: Update dependencies 2015-06-30 10:58:19 +02:00
perl-http-server-simple perl-http-server-simple: Update to 0.51 2015-09-19 00:41:15 +02:00
perl-inline perl-inline: New package 2015-09-14 15:33:18 +02:00
perl-inline-c perl-inline-c: New package 2015-09-14 15:33:18 +02:00
perl-io-html perl-*: Update dependencies 2015-06-30 10:58:19 +02:00
perl-lockfile-simple perl-*: Update dependencies 2015-06-30 10:58:19 +02:00
perl-lwp-mediatypes perl-*: Update dependencies 2015-06-30 10:58:19 +02:00
perl-net-http perl-*: Update dependencies 2015-06-30 10:58:19 +02:00
perl-net-telnet perl-*: Update dependencies 2015-06-30 10:58:19 +02:00
perl-parse-recdescent perl-parse-recdescent: Update to 1.967013 2015-10-04 20:13:11 +02:00
perl-sub-uplevel perl-sub-uplevel: New package 2015-06-30 10:44:06 +02:00
perl-test-harness perl-test-harness: Update to 3.36 2016-01-23 14:17:39 +01:00
perl-test-warn perl-*: Update dependencies 2015-06-30 10:58:19 +02:00
perl-uri perl-uri: Update to 1.71 2016-01-23 14:15:55 +01:00
perl-www perl-www: Update to 6.15 2015-12-21 17:54:02 +01:00
perl-www-curl perl-www-curl: fix build against curl >= 7.50 2017-02-05 19:38:49 +01:00
perl-www-mechanize perl-*: Update dependencies 2015-06-30 10:58:19 +02:00
perl-www-robotrules perl-*: Update dependencies 2015-06-30 10:58:19 +02:00
perl-xml-parser treewide: replace $(STAGING_DIR)/host and $(HOST_BUILD_PREFIX) with $(STAGING_DIR_HOSTPKG) 2017-01-10 18:25:54 +01:00
php7 php7: update to 7.1.1 2017-02-05 19:59:20 +01:00
php7-pecl-dio php7-pecl-dio: upgrade to 0.0.9 2016-12-22 10:27:26 +01:00
php7-pecl-http lang/php7-pecl-http: Drop mbed TLS 1.3 (PolarSSL) 2017-01-01 06:15:30 -06:00
php7-pecl-libevent php7-pecl-{dio,libevent}: refine build dir to avoid collisions with php5 package variants (refs #3149) 2016-09-07 23:31:16 +02:00
php7-pecl-propro php7-pecl-{propro,raphf}: fix two problems (refs #3149) 2016-09-07 23:31:16 +02:00
php7-pecl-raphf php7-pecl-{propro,raphf}: fix two problems (refs #3149) 2016-09-07 23:31:16 +02:00
pillow pillow: upgrade to version 3.3.1 2016-08-22 18:39:24 +02:00
python python: declare explicit Host/Compile to fix pgen tool installation error 2017-12-12 17:08:37 +01:00
python-attrs python-attrs: update to 16.2.0 2016-09-21 01:19:13 +08:00
python-cffi treewide: replace $(STAGING_DIR)/host and $(HOST_BUILD_PREFIX) with $(STAGING_DIR_HOSTPKG) 2017-01-10 18:25:54 +01:00
python-crcmod python-crcmod: new package 2015-06-16 09:54:01 +02:00
python-crypto python-crypto: let the KeyError bubble up instead of manually throwing an AssertionError 2015-11-01 14:38:52 +08:00
python-cryptography python-cryptography: update to 1.5.1 2016-09-25 01:43:25 +08:00
python-dateutil python-dateutil: fix dependency 2016-08-24 20:35:34 +00:00
python-dns python-dns: add python-setuptools/host as build dependency 2016-11-09 09:35:19 +02:00
python-egenix-mx-base python-psycopg2: added packages python-psycopg2 and python-egenix-mx-base as a dependency 2015-08-23 11:22:11 +03:00
python-enum34 python-enum34: add build dependency to python-setuptools 2016-09-22 19:40:54 +08:00
python-gmpy2 python-gmpy2: update to 2.0.8 2016-07-28 01:23:26 +08:00
python-idna python-idna: update to 2.1 2016-03-22 19:52:42 +08:00
python-ipaddress python-ipaddress: update to 1.0.17 2016-09-21 02:22:57 +08:00
python-ldap lang/python-ldap: Update to the version 2.4.25 2016-05-21 00:23:05 +03:00
python-mysql python-mysql: import version 1.2.5 of the MySQL-python package 2014-12-16 08:39:13 +01:00
python-packages treewide: replace $(STAGING_DIR)/host and $(HOST_BUILD_PREFIX) with $(STAGING_DIR_HOSTPKG) 2017-01-10 18:25:54 +01:00
python-parsley python-parsley: new package 2015-12-01 17:37:50 +08:00
python-pcapy lang/python-pcapy: Added python-pcapy package 2016-11-19 13:12:19 -05:00
python-pip treewide: replace $(STAGING_DIR)/host and $(HOST_BUILD_PREFIX) with $(STAGING_DIR_HOSTPKG) 2017-01-10 18:25:54 +01:00
python-ply treewide: replace $(STAGING_DIR)/host and $(HOST_BUILD_PREFIX) with $(STAGING_DIR_HOSTPKG) 2017-01-10 18:25:54 +01:00
python-psycopg2 python-psycopg2: update to 2.6.2 2016-07-11 00:38:13 +03:00
python-pyasn1 python-pyasn1: use setuptools 2015-11-13 16:26:56 +08:00
python-pyasn1-modules python-pyasn1-modules: new package 2015-11-28 03:07:25 +08:00
python-pycparser treewide: replace $(STAGING_DIR)/host and $(HOST_BUILD_PREFIX) with $(STAGING_DIR_HOSTPKG) 2017-01-10 18:25:54 +01:00
python-pyopenssl python-pyopenssl: update to 16.1.0 2016-09-22 20:44:35 +08:00
python-pyptlib python-pyptlib: new package 2015-11-30 22:19:42 +08:00
python-pyserial python-pyserial: update to 3.1.1 2016-08-04 15:21:25 +02:00
python-service-identity python-service-identity: new package 2016-03-18 02:51:18 +08:00
python-setuptools treewide: replace $(STAGING_DIR)/host and $(HOST_BUILD_PREFIX) with $(STAGING_DIR_HOSTPKG) 2017-01-10 18:25:54 +01:00
python-six python-six: use setuptools 2015-11-13 16:35:14 +08:00
python-txsocksx python-txsocksx: new package 2016-03-23 11:19:37 +08:00
python-urllib3 python-urllib3: update to version 1.19 2016-11-06 17:36:20 +01:00
python-yaml python-yaml: import pyyaml from old packages feed 2015-04-18 08:21:20 +02:00
python3 python3: fix ncursesw definition collisions 2017-02-20 14:09:58 +02:00
python3-bottle python3-bottle: add package 2015-02-11 17:02:15 +01:00
python3-pip python3 versions of pip & setuptools 2016-06-04 14:20:04 +03:00
python3-setuptools python3-setuptools: fix path creation in setup scripts 2016-11-28 16:51:11 +02:00
pytz pytz: upgrade to version 2016.6.1 2016-08-30 12:57:11 +02:00
rcssmin seafile: import version 5.1.1 and its dependencies 2016-08-24 20:35:33 +00:00
ruby ruby: bump to 2.4.4 2018-03-29 11:37:25 -03:00
simplejson simplejson: update to version 3.10.0 2016-10-30 21:09:52 +01:00
tcl tcl: Add BROKEN tag until package build fixed 2016-03-08 13:20:51 -05:00
twisted twisted: update to 16.4.1 2016-09-22 22:44:39 +08:00
uuid uuid: don't use github conflicting tag archives (#1051) 2015-05-01 07:57:13 +02:00
vala vala: update to version 0.34.2 2016-10-30 23:01:52 +01:00
zope-interface zope-interface: update to 4.3.2 2016-09-22 21:20:41 +08:00